WebSep 1, 2024 · Stage 1 is the first level of chronic kidney disease in cats or the earliest that the disease can be diagnosed. Researchers cannot say for sure why cats develop it, but other medical issues can lead to kidney disease, such as an infection, a virus, gum disease, and dehydration. Some cats can inherit the disease from their parents. WebIf your cat is struggling in their renal failure, you can expect to see a few common signs. Kidney failure in cats can cause weight loss, vomiting, lack of appetite, foul breath, and lethargy. If your cat has kidney failure and is beginning to have any of these symptoms, it may be time to talk to your vet about their quality of life. Polycystic kidneys causes cysts on the kidneys (fluid filled balloons) which stops them working properly. Cats with polycystic kidneys often develop kidney disease at a young age. Polycystic kidneys is hereditary (passed down from a cat’s parents) and it’s much more common in certain breeds, for example Persians. chlorine jug binWebDec 13, 2024 · Veterinarians diagnose CKD when they see that the kidneys are not functioning properly.
